Your body is a trillion-cell Tesla, and your mitochondria are the batteries. What happens when those batteries start to die? Dr. Anurag Singh, Chief Medical Officer at Timeline Nutrition, reveals the secrets to recharging your cellular powerhouses for a longer, healthier life. With a background in immunology and internal medicine, Dr. Singh has led studies showing how diet, exercise, and innovative supplements can help maintain mitochondrial function, the “powerhouses” of our cells.In this episode, Dr. Singh explains how mitophagy, a critical process for cellular cleanup, declines as we age. He shares research-backed strategies for keeping cells younger for longer—such as caloric restriction and targeted nutritional products. Listen as Dr. Singh shares what it means to pursue a robust health span, the power of a resilient microbiome, and his vision for a future where we can stay vibrant well into old age."Think of mitochondria as the battery of your Tesla car...these are like the batteries in our cells that sort of keep us going." ~Dr. Anurag SinghAbout Dr. Anurag Singh:Dr. Anurag Singh is the Chief Medical Officer at Timeline Nutrition, a company developing advanced nutritional and skincare products targeting improvements in mitochondrial and cellular health. He holds an MD in internal medicine and a PhD in immunology. Dr. Singh's research on Urolithin A and its health benefits has led to the launch of multiple consumer products, including Mitopure.
